Study on disability inclusion in sport : findings report / prepared for Canadian Heritage, Sport Canada.: CH4-210/2025E-PDF
"To support greater insights into the sport, physical activity, and recreational experiences of persons with disabilities, a series of focus groups were conducted among parents/caregivers of children and youth with and without disabilities. Online surveys were also conducted with sport and disability supporting organizations. This research is intended to provide an in-depth understanding of the sport and physical activity experiences of children and youth with disabilities across Canada, with a focus on equity, diversity, and inclusion (EDI)"--Introduction, page 5.
